What's The Definition Of Vesicate?
[v] get blistered; "Her feet blistered during the long hike"
Synonyms | Synonyms for Vesicate: blister Related Terms | Find terms related to Vesicate: See Also | intumesce | swell | swell up | tumefy Vesicate In Webster's Dictionary \Ves"i*cate\, v. t. [imp. & p. p. {Vesicated}; p. pr. &
vb. n. {Vesicating}.] [See {Vesicant}.] (Med.)
To raise little bladders or blisters upon; to inflame and
separate the cuticle of; to blister. --Wiseman.
